The Staff Pad is partnering with a leading healthcare system in Wausau, WI to hire Registered Nurses for a high-acuity Critical Care (ICU) / Step-Down Units

This unit cares for a complex patient population including cardiothoracic, post-surgical, and telemetry patients—offering exposure to ICU-level skills in a structured, team-driven environment. 

Schedule: Full-Time | Part-Time | Supplemental

What You’ll Do:

  • Provide care for patients requiring higher acuity monitoring (drips, chest tubes, central lines)
  • Collaborate with a strong interdisciplinary team in a fast-paced setting
  • Manage frequent admissions, discharges, and transfers
  • Deliver patient-centered care with a focus on safety and outcomes

What We’re Looking For:

  • Associates Degree in Nursing, Bachelor’s degree preferred
  • Certification in specialty preferred
  • RN license (WI or compact eligible & Trauma nursing core course
  • BLS required (or obtained within 90 days of hire)
  • ACLS, PALS or NRP preferred based on primary department
  • Open to new grads and experienced nurses
  • 3+ years practicing as an RN in a comparative setting for experienced nurses
  • Comfortable in a fast-paced, high-acuity environment
